DLL files, despite their significant role in system functionality, can sometimes trigger system error messages. The subsequent list features some the most common DLL error messages that users may encounter.

  • Cannot register granite80.dll: The message means that the operating system failed to register the DLL file. This can happen if there are file permission issues, if the DLL file is missing or misplaced, or if there's an issue with the Registry.
  • Granite80.dll could not be loaded: This means that the DLL file required by a specific program or process could not be loaded into memory. This could be due to corruption of the DLL file, improper installation, or compatibility issues with your operating system.
  • Granite80.dll not found: The system failed to locate the necessary DLL file for execution. The file might have been deleted or misplaced.
  • This application failed to start because granite80.dll was not found. Re-installing the application may fix this problem: This error is thrown when a necessary DLL file is not found by the application. It might have been accidentally deleted or misplaced. Reinstallation of the application can possibly resolve this issue by replacing the missing DLL file.
  • Granite80.dll Access Violation: This message indicates that a program has tried to access memory that it shouldn't. It could be caused by software bugs, outdated drivers, or conflicts between software.

In this guide, we will explain how to use the Check Disk Utility to fix granite80.dll errors.

Step 1: Open the Command Prompt

Step 1: Open the Command Prompt Thumbnail
  1. Press the Windows key.

  2. Type Command Prompt in the search bar and press Enter.

  3. Right-click on Command Prompt and select Run as administrator.

Step 2: Run Check Disk Utility

Step 2: Run Check Disk Utility Thumbnail
  1. In the Command Prompt window, type chkdsk /f and press Enter.

  2. If the system reports that it cannot run the check because the disk is in use, type Y and press Enter to schedule the check for the next system restart.

Step 3: Restart Your Computer

Step 3: Restart Your Computer Thumbnail
  1. If you had to schedule the check, restart your computer for the check to be performed.

Step 4: Check if the Problem is Solved

Step 4: Check if the Problem is Solved Thumbnail
  1. After the check (and restart, if necessary), check if the granite80.dll problem persists.
